DNS(域名系统)是互联网的重要组成部分,承担着将易于记忆的域名转换为机器可读的IP地址的任务。一旦DNS发生故障,用户将面临各种困难,影响到网站访问、电子邮件收发以及其他基于互联网的服务。本文将深入探讨DNS故障的影响、常见故障的表现以及处理此类问题的方法。

DNS故障可能导致的主要影响主要体现在以下几个方面:
1. 网站无法访问
用户输入的网址无法正确解析,出现404或其他错误提示。企业官网、在线商店等关键业务网站的宕机,直接影响用户体验及潜在的收入。
2. 电子邮件问题
使用域名服务提供商的电子邮件地址时,DNS问题可能导致无法发送或接收邮件。这对依赖电子邮件进行沟通的企业和个人影响尤为严重。
3. 应用程序访问受阻
许多移动应用和在线服务依赖于DNS进行连接。如果DNS解析失败,用户将无法访问这些服务,影响正常的使用。
4. 网络延迟和性能下降
DNS故障甚至可能导致网络性能的下降。长时间的DNS解析请求可能会拖慢整体网络速度,影响日常工作效率。
鉴于DNS故障的广泛影响,及时识别并解决问题显得尤为重要。以下是处理DNS故障的有效方法:
- 检查网络连接
确保您的网络连接正常,尝试访问其他网站,看是否是特定网站的问题还是普遍现象。
- 使用命令行工具
通过使用`nslookup`或`dig`命令,可以快速确定DNS解析是否正常。这些工具能够提供域名解析的详细信息,帮助排查问题。
- 更换DNS服务器
如果默认的DNS服务器出现故障,可以尝试切换到公共DNS服务,例如Google的8.8.8.8或Cloudflare的1.1.1.1。这些服务通常比ISP提供的DNS更快、更可靠。
- 清除DNS缓存
操作系统和浏览器都可能会缓存DNS记录。清除这些缓存并重试,可能会解决临时的问题。
- 检查本地域文件
确认计算机的`hosts`文件没有被误修改。这个文件可以手动指定某个域名解析到特定IP地址。
- 监测DNS状况
定期使用DNS监测工具,跟踪网站的解析速度。这样能够及早发现潜在的DNS问题并采取行动。
最新的市场趋势也表明,随着互联网用户的激增和在线服务的多样化,对DNS服务的要求也愈发严格。企业需要更加强调DNS的可用性和安全性,以避免潜在的损失。
通过以上方法,用户可以有效应对DNS故障带来的不良影响。优质的DNS服务对于任何依赖互联网的用户和企业都是不可或缺的。
常见问题解答(FAQ)
1. DNS故障常见的原因是什么?
DNS故障常见于网络配置错误、DNS服务器宕机、网络连接问题等。
2. 如何确定是DNS故障还是其他网络问题?
使用`ping`和`nslookup`等命令行工具排查,确认是否可以解析域名。
3. 更换DNS服务器会对网络速度有影响吗?
是的,使用更快的公共DNS服务器通常能够改善网页加载速度。
4. DNS缓存是什么,如何清除?
DNS缓存是操作系统和应用程序保存的域名解析记录。可以通过命令`ipconfig /flushdns`(Windows)或`sudo killall -HUP mDNSResponder`(macOS)来清除。
5. 有推荐的DNS监测工具吗?
有许多工具可供选择,例如DNSPerf、Pingdom等,可以用来监测DNS的性能和可用性。
